What are popular umbreon x sylveon fanfiction storylines to read?

3 Answers2026-07-04 20:33:58
Alright so I was way deep in this tag last month during a bout of insomnia. The big one everyone talks about is the 'Guardian and the Dancer' archetype—Sylveon as this ethereal, empathetic being who soothes Umbreon's edge and trauma from a dark past. It's everywhere, and honestly, it can get a bit saccharine if the writing's flat. The plots that hooked me were the ones that flipped it: Umbreon as the steadfast protector of a Sylveon whose cheerfulness is a mask for deeper pain. That dynamic just hits different.

I stumbled on a crossover AU that was wild, set in a 'Supernatural'-esque urban fantasy world where they were monster hunters. Umbreon dealt with curses, Sylveon banished spirits with ribbons. The ship worked because their typings mirrored a classic partnership—brains and brawn, shadow and light, but with enough quirks to avoid being a pure opposites-attract cliché. The niche stuff tends to be in alternate universe tags rather than straight Eeveelution settings.

My personal favourite buried gem was a post-apocalyptic thing where Umbreon's Dark typing gave it an advantage in the ruined world, and Sylveon's Fairy nature made it a target. The slow-burn reliance turning to affection felt earned, not just assigned because of their colour scheme. Sometimes you gotta dig past the first few pages of results.

Where can I find popular Umbreon x Sylveon crossover fanfiction stories?

3 Answers2026-07-04 08:41:22
Ugh, this is like trying to find a specific rock in a gravel pit. The pairing itself is already super niche—Eeveelution shipping within the Pokémon fandom—and then crossing it over? You're looking at a serious deep dive. Most stuff I've stumbled on is scattered across platforms.

Tumblr's actually weirdly decent for this specific vibe, especially if you search tags like #eeveelutionship or #umbreonsylveon. A lot of artists and writers there blend fluffy comics with short ficlets, and the reblog culture means popular ones float to the top. Don't just search the pairing name; try 'dark x fairy' or 'moonfae' as tags, you'd be surprised.

Archive of Our Own has some, but you gotta get creative with filters. Filter by 'Umbreon' and 'Sylveon' characters, then sort by kudos. The crossover tag function is your friend—look for fandoms you're into that might mesh, like maybe a fantasy AU from 'Dragon Age' or a supernatural modern setting from something like 'Criminal Minds'. It's a weird mix, but that's where the hidden threads are.

Honestly, half my finds came from clicking through bookmarks of authors who write other Eeveelution pairings. The community is small enough that everyone kinda knows each other's work.

How do umbreon x sylveon fanfics explore their contrasting personalities?

3 Answers2026-07-04 03:32:51
Whoo, okay, hitting us with one of the all-time classic Eeveelution dynamics. The core tension that makes Sylveon/Umbreon fics work so well for me isn't just 'dark vs. light' but something far more specific—it's the clash between guarded, instinctual mistrust and relentless, unconditional empathy.

Umbreon often gets written as this creature of shadows and silences, someone who's been hurt or has seen too much, viewing affection as a potential trap or weakness. Their defense is withdrawal, a sharp word, pushing others away before they can get close. Sylveon, on the other hand, with those ribbons and the Fairy typing, is often portrayed as almost pathologically kind, seeing past the spikes and the scowls to the raw nerves underneath. The fanfiction that grabs me explores how that kindness isn't naive; it's stubborn. It's not about instantly fixing Umbreon, but about persistently offering connection until Umbreon's own walls start to feel more like a prison than a fortress.

I've seen some incredible fics use their typings metaphorically—Dark-type moves that fail against a Fairy, leaving Umbreon bewildered and vulnerable, or Sylveon using a move like 'Baby-Doll Eyes' not in battle but as a quiet, disarming gesture in a moment of tension. The best ones show Sylveon's patience wearing down Umbreon's cynicism, not with grand gestures, but by simply being present, refusing to be scared off, until Umbreon begrudgingly realizes they don't actually want to be alone in the dark anymore. The payoff is that moment when Umbreon, who communicates in grunts and sidelong glances, does something small but devastatingly out of character, like letting a ribbon coil around a paw or resting their head against Sylveon's side without prompting. That contrast, that slow erosion of one personality by the sheer, gentle force of the other, is what I'm always searching for in the tag.

What emotional themes are common in Umbreon x Sylveon fanfiction plots?

3 Answers2026-07-04 21:06:17
It's funny how often these two end up in the same kind of stories. A lot of writers position them as a classic case of 'opposites attract' taken to its absolute extreme—the Dark-type and the Fairy-type, which in the game lore are literally opposing forces. So naturally, the most common theme is bridging that fundamental gap. You see a ton of angst about feeling inherently incompatible, like they're defying nature just by existing together. The 'Moonlight Guardian and the Empathy Ribbon' trope is everywhere: the stoic, nocturnal protector softening up for this bright, emotionally open creature that forces them to confront feelings they'd rather keep hidden.

But beyond the obvious contrast, there's a deeper current of 'healing' that runs through most of these fics. The Umbreon isn't just grumpy; they're often wounded, carrying some past trauma that makes them withdraw into the shadows. The Sylveon's empathy isn't just about being cheerful—it's portrayed as an active, almost stubborn force of compassion that patiently dismantles those walls. I've read some surprisingly heavy stuff where the Sylveon is literally using its feelers to soothe panic attacks born from a trainer's abandonment. It turns the ship into a narrative about emotional recovery, where one partner's innate nature is the remedy for the other's pain.

That said, it can get repetitive. I wish more authors would flip the script—what if the Sylveon is the one with hidden depths of sorrow behind the cheerful facade, and the Umbreon's quiet, steady presence becomes their anchor? There's potential there that feels underexplored.
